You guys are going to love this story. Well I'm at work this afternoon and my fiancee calls. She says that the bank I had my last car loan through(00 Civic) called and said there was a problem with my account. I thought to myself, how could there be a problem? The car was supposed to be paid off by my Mazda dealer after I traded it in. So the account should be closed. So I call my old bank and they said that the check from the dealer bounced. :wtf: Then they said they tried to call the dealer but they were closed. I said that they should be open till 7pm so I tried calling. I called the dealer and the answering machine picked up. It said that they are temporarily closed and if I need any info call Mazda N.A. So I called Mazda and they said that my dealer is indefinitely closed. They also tell me that they closed on March 31st with no notice to Mazda N.A. So here I am and thinking to myself I'm f$#@^d!" I ask if there is any contact # for the owner. They just have his name, no number. I call my bank back and told them I could only get the owners name. So here I am with a new car and payment and also still owing on my old car because of my stupid dealer! Anyone know what I should do? Thanks for your help, Evan

Agreed, you have a signed legal contract with the dealer to pay your car off. It is his responsability to make sure that it is taken care of. Call the BBB, the State attourny (sp) general, a private lawyer, Mazda N.A. also again, and file a formal complaint.
 
Also the dealer never really owned that car you traded in becuase they would have to pay off the loan to get the title from the bank your loan was with so they whould have had to sell your car illegaly to someone else so technicaly your bank is still the owner of the car.
